bq20z80-V101
www.ti.com
SLUS625D–SEPTEMBER 2004–REVISED OCTOBER 2005
Permanent Failure Flags
When any NEW cause of PF is detected in SBS.PFStatus( ), the NEW cause is added to DF:PF Flag 1. This
allows DF:PF Flag 1 to show ALL of the different permanent failure conditions that have occurred.
On the first occasion of SBS.PFStatus( ) changing from 0x00 the value is stored to DF:PF Flag 2.
Clearing Permanent Failure
The bq20z80 permanent failure mode can be cleared by sending two SBS.ManufacturerAccess( ) commands in
sequence. See SBS.ManufacturerAccess( ) for more details.
Safety Overvoltage Protection
The bq20z80 reports a safety-overvoltage condition when SBS.Voltage( ) is ≥ the DF:SOV Threshold for a period
≥ DF:SOV Time. During the time between when the excessive voltage is first detected and the expiration of
DF:SOV TimeSBS.PFAlert( ) [SOV] is set.
If DF:Permanent Fail Cfg [XSOV] is set, the SAFE pin is driven low and the SAFE pin is driven high. If DF:SOV
Time is set to 0, this feature is disabled.
SIZE
(BYTES)
DEFAULT
VALUE
NAME
CLASS / SUBCLASS
FORMAT
VALID RANGE
UNITS
SOV Threshold
SOV Time
0 to 20000
0 to 30
2
1
mV
s
18000
2nd Level Safety / Voltage (16)
Integer
0 (4 typical)
Cell Imbalance Fault Protection
The bq20z80 reports a cell imbalance condition when SBS.Current( ) is ≤ DF:Cell Imbalance Current for a
period of DF:Battery Rest Time, AND the difference between the highest measured cell voltage
(SBS.CellVoltagex( )MAX) and lowest measured cell voltage (SBS.CellVoltagex( )MIN) is ≥ DF:Cell Imbalance
Fail Voltage for a period ≥ DF:Cell Imbalance Time.
During the time between when excessive cell-voltage variance is first detected and the expiration of DF:Cell
Imbalance Time, SBS.PFAlert( ) [CIM] is set.
If DF:Permanent Fail Cfg [XCIM] is set, the SAFE pin is driven low and the SAFE pin is driven high. If DF:Cell
Imbalance Time is set to 0, this feature is disabled.
CLASS /
SUBCLASS
SIZE (BYTES)
NAME
FORMAT
VALID RANGE
UNITS
DEFAULT VALUE
Cell Imbalance Fail Voltage
Cell Imbalance Time
Cell Imbalance Current
Battery Rest Time
0 to 5000
0 to 30
2
1
1
1
mV
s
1000
0 (4 typical)
2nd Level Safety/
Voltage (16)
Integer
0 to 200
0 to 240
mA
s
5
60
2nd Level Protection IC Input
The PFIN input of the bq20z80 can be used to determine the state of an external protection device such as the
bq29400. If this pin is logic low for a period of time ≥ DF:PFIN Detect Time, the Permanent Failure Mode is
entered. During the time between when PFIN is detected low and the expiration of DF:PFIN Detect
TimeSBS.PFAlert( ) [PFIN] is set.
If DF:Permanent Fail Cfg [XPFIN] is set, the SAFE pin is driven low and the SAFE pin is driven high. Also, if
DF:PFIN Detect Time is set to 0, this feature is disabled.
NAME
CLASS / SUBCLASS
FORMAT
VALID RANGE SIZE (BYTES)
0 to 30
UNITS
DEFAULT VALUE
PFIN Detect Time
2nd Level Safety / Voltage (16)
Integer
1
s
0 (4 typical)
21